Как узнать хеш видеокарты: методы проверки и идентификации

При попытке проверки подлинности оборудования или диагностике сбоев в майнинге часто возникает запрос на получение уникального хеша видеокарты, который обыватели путают с серийным номером или специфической контрольной суммой, генерируемой устройством в процессе работы.

На самом деле, в технической документации не существует единого «хеша» как постоянного свойства чипа, аналогичного отпечатку пальца. Однако существует ряд метрик, таких как GPU ID, Device ID и результаты хешрейта (производительности), которые позволяют однозначно идентифицировать карту и её текущий режим работы. Понимание разницы между этими понятиями критично для диагностики и оценки стоимости устройства.

В данной статье мы разберем, какие именно параметры можно считать идентификационными данными вашего Nvidia или AMD адаптера, как их извлечь с помощью специализированного софта и как интерпретировать полученные результаты для проверки на майнинг-износ или подмену.

Понятие хеша в контексте графических ускорителей

Чтобы корректно ответить на вопрос, необходимо четко разграничить два понятия, которые часто путают в форумах и чатах. Первое — это хешрейт, динамический показатель скорости вычислений в алгоритмах SHA-256 или Ethash. Второе — это аппаратный идентификатор, который программисты иногда ошибочно называют «хешем карты».

Хешрейт не является постоянным параметром. Он меняется в зависимости от клика (настройки частоты памяти и ядра), температуры и типа запущенного алгоритма. Если вы видите «хеш» в программе мониторинга, это показатель текущей производительности, а не уникальный код устройства.

Уникальным идентификатором, который часто ищут пользователи, является Device ID или PCI ID. Это цифровой код, присваиваемый производителем чипа, который позволяет операционной системе точно определить модель RTX 3060 или RX 6800 XT и загрузить правильные драйверы. Именно этот код используется для проверки подлинности в гарантийных центрах.

⚠️ Внимание: Не путайте хеш-сумму содержимого видеопамяти (VRAM checksum) с хешем самого устройства. Нарушение целостности VRAM может указывать на физическое повреждение чипов памяти или последствия экстремального разгона.

Идентификация через GPU-Z и AIDA64

Самым надежным способом получения полной информации об устройстве является использование специализированного софта. Программа GPU-Z от TechPowerUp является индустриальным стандартом для этих задач. Она отображает не только визуальные характеристики, но и глубокие системные данные.

Запустив GPU-Z, вы увидите вкладку Graphics Card. В поле Device ID находится шестнадцатеричный код, который и является «паспортом» вашей карты. Например, для Nvidia GeForce RTX 4090 это будет уникальный набор цифр, отличающий её от RTX 4080. Также обратите внимание на поле BIOS Version, где часто зашифрован серийный номер или дата производства.

Для более детального анализа, особенно если нужно проверить состояние памяти, отлично подходит AIDA64 Extreme. В разделе КомпьютерСуммарная информация можно найти более широкий спектр данных. Здесь отображаются адреса памяти и детали контроллера, что позволяет отследить возможные манипуляции с прошивкой.

☑️ Проверка данных в GPU-Z

Выполнено: 0 / 4

Иногда пользователи пытаются найти «хеш» в реестре Windows или через командную строку. Это возможно, но требует высокого уровня подготовки. Прямой доступ к PCI-шине позволяет извлечь сырые данные, которые затем можно хешировать любыми алгоритмами для создания уникального ключа.

Где найти Device ID в реестре

Откройте редактор реестра (regedit), перейдите по пути H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\PCI. В папках с именами типа VEN_xxxx&DEV_xxxx&SUBSYS_xxxx&REV_xx вы найдете параметры, соответствующие вашей видеокарте.

Командная строка и PowerShell для продвинутых пользователей

Если графические интерфейсы недоступны или вам нужно получить данные для скрипта автоматической диагностики, используйте встроенные средства Windows. Командная строка cmd и PowerShell предоставляют мощный инструментарий для работы с WMI (Windows Management Instrumentation).

Для получения базовой информации о видеоадаптере можно использовать команду wmic path win32_VideoController get Name, AdapterRAM, DeviceID. Это выведет список установленных карт с их именами и объемом памяти. Однако для получения более сложных идентификаторов потребуется PowerShell.

В PowerShell выполните команду Get-WmiObject Win32_VideoController. Результат будет содержать множество полей, включая VideoProcessor и DriverVersion. Для извлечения именно Device ID используйте Get-WmiObject Win32_PnPEntity | Where-Object {$_.PNPClass -eq "Display"}.

Полученные данные можно сгруппировать и обработать. Например, если вы хотите создать уникальный хеш-отпечаток карты для системы учета в небольшой мастерской, вы можете взять значение PNPDeviceID и пропустить его через функцию хеширования. Это создаст уникальный ключ для каждой конкретной карты.

Get-WmiObject Win32_PnPEntity | Where-Object {$_.PNPClass -eq "Display"} | Select-Object Name, DeviceID, PNPDeviceID

Важно понимать, что эти методы требуют прав администратора. Без соответствующих привилегий система может отказать в доступе к глубоким параметрам оборудования, так как они могут быть использованы для низкоруровного доступа к системе.

Хеширование в майнинге: производительность как метрика

В контексте криптовалютного майнинга под «хешом» почти всегда понимают хешрейт — количество вычислений в секунду. Это не идентификатор устройства, а показатель его мощности. Именно этот параметр определяют майнеры при покупке б/у видеокарт.

Чтобы узнать текущий хешрейт вашей Nvidia или AMD карты, необходимо запустить майнер (например, T-Rex, lolMiner или PhoenixMiner) на тестовом алгоритме. После запуска программы в консоли вы увидите строки вида GPU 0: [ETH] 58.5 MH/s. Это и есть измеренная скорость.

Сравнивая полученное значение с эталонными данными для конкретной модели, можно судить о степени износа. Если RTX 3070 выдает хешрейт, который на 15-20% ниже номинального при стандартных настройках, это повод проверить термопасту и состояние VRM (системы питания).

Модель видеокарты Алгоритм Нормальный хешрейт (MH/s) Признак износа
Nvidia RTX 3060 Ethash 30-33 Меньше 25 MH/s
Nvidia RTX 3080 Ethash 90-95 Меньше 75 MH/s
AMD RX 5700 XT Ethash 58-62 Меньше 50 MH/s
Nvidia RTX 4090 KawPow 110-120 Меньше 95 MH/s

Обратите внимание, что хешрейт зависит не только от чипа, но и от типа памяти. GDDR6X в картах 30-й серии сильно нагревается, и без переподтайминга (модификации таймингов памяти) стабильный хешрейт обеспечить сложно.

Диагностика состояния памяти по хеш-суммам

Существует продвинутый метод проверки видеопамяти, при котором вычисляется контрольная сумма (checksum) данных в VRAM. Этот метод используется в профессиональных диагностических утилитах для выявления битых ячеек памяти.

Процесс заключается в записи специального паттерна (набора данных) во все адреса памяти, считывании их обратно и сравнении с исходным значением. Любое расхождение фиксируется как ошибка. В майнинг-софте это часто называется MemTest или VRAM Test.

Если программа показывает ошибки при проверке памяти, это значит, что физический чип поврежден. Такие карты часто «лежат» в режиме карантина, так как не могут стабильно работать ни в играх, ни в задачах рендеринга.

⚠️ Внимание: Проверка памяти на битые сектора может временно снизить производительность системы, так как требует полной загрузки шины PCIe и контроллера памяти. Не выполняйте эти тесты на критически важных рабочих станциях без предварительного сохранения данных.

В некоторых случаях, когда карта пережила «жаркий» майнинг, память может быть заменена на менее качественную. Визуально это не всегда заметно, но тесты памяти сразу вскроют подмену. Используйте утилиты типа Video Memory Stress Test для глубокой проверки.

Как выглядит ошибка памяти

В логах майнера вы увидите строки вида "GPU 0: Error in block 0x1234" или "GPU 0: Invalid share". Это прямой сигнал о необходимости замены чипов памяти.

Факторы, влияющие на идентификацию устройства

Идентификация видеокарты может быть затруднена, если производитель произвел модификации BIOS или если устройство является рефабом (восстановленным). В таких случаях Device ID может быть изменен программно, чтобы карта определялась как более новая или мощная модель.

Например, существуют методы, позволяющие перепрошить GTX 1060 3GB так, чтобы она определялась как 1060 6GB. При этом физический объем памяти остается прежним, но система видит другое значение. Для проверки подлинности необходимо сравнивать PCI ID с физическим объемом памяти.

Также стоит учитывать региональные особенности. Некоторые карты, выпущенные для азиатского рынка, имеют отличные от глобальных версий идентификаторы. Это не делает их бракованными, но может вызвать сложности при поиске драйверов на официальных сайтах.

В таблице ниже приведены примеры различий в идентификаторах для популярных моделей, которые помогут вам быстрее сориентироваться при проверке.

Модель (Оригинал) Device ID (Пример) Возможная подмена Как проверить
RTX 2060 Super 0x1E84 RTX 2060 (обычная) Проверка объема VRAM
RTX 3060 12GB 0x2504 RTX 3060 8GB (обрезанная) Сравнение Device ID
RX 580 8GB 0x67DF RX 570 (рефаб) Тест памяти MemTest

Если вы видите несоответствие между заявленной моделью и Device ID, обязательно проверьте карту на наличие битых текстур или ошибок рендеринга. Это может быть признаком использования зашитого BIOS с неверными таймингами.

Защита данных и идентификация при перепродаже

При продаже видеокарты на вторичном рынке покупатели часто требуют доказательства, что карта не использовалась в майнинге, или хотят убедиться в её подлинности. Предоставление скриншотов с GPU-Z и результатами тестов является лучшим способом подтвердить состояние устройства.

Вы можете сгенерировать отчет в GPU-Z (кнопка Save), который сохранит все данные о вашей карте в формате .xml или .png. Это «паспорт» вашей видеокарты, который подтверждает, что Device ID и BIOS Version соответствуют заводским настройкам.

Однако помните, что злоумышленники могут подделать и скриншоты. Поэтому, если покупка происходит очно, настаивайте на запуске тестов на месте. Запустите Cinebench или FurMark и покажите стабильную работу в течение 10-15 минут.

⚠️ Внимание: Не передавайте личные данные (серийные номера в полном виде, коды активации ПО) потенциальным покупателям до момента сделки. В некоторых случаях серийный номер может быть использован для блокировки гарантии или подделки документов.

Для максимальной безопасности при продаже можно использовать сервисы проверки серийных номеров, если они доступны для конкретной марки. Это позволит покупателю убедиться, что карта не числится в базах украденного оборудования.

📊 Какой способ проверки видеокарты вы используете чаще всего?
Программа GPU-Z
Запуск тестов на месте
Проверка хешрейта в майнере
Чтение серийного номера на наклейке

Частые вопросы и ошибки при проверке

Многие пользователи совершают ошибки, пытаясь найти несуществующие параметры. Один из самых частых запросов — «как узнать хеш видеокарты через диспетчер задач». В стандартном диспетчере задач Windows нет поля «хеш» или «Device ID» в полной форме, только базовая модель и загрузка.

Другая ошибка — попытка использовать «хеш» как пароль или ключ доступа. Графический адаптер не является устройством шифрования данных в таком контексте. Его идентификаторы используются только для системной настройки и драйверов.

Если вы видите ошибку при попытке получить доступ к данным о карте, проверьте, установлен ли драйвер. Без драйвера система видит карту как Microsoft Basic Display Adapter и не может предоставить уникальные идентификаторы.

Почему в GPU-Z не отображается Serial Number?

В современных видеокартах, особенно массового сегмента, поле серийного номера может быть пустым или содержать заглушку. Это нормальная практика для многих производителей, чтобы упростить учет на конвейере. Для получения точных данных используйте наклейку на самой плате.

Может ли Device ID измениться после обновления драйвера?

Нет, Device ID — это аппаратный идентификатор, зашитый в чип. Он не меняется при обновлении ПО. Изменяться может только версия BIOS, но сам код устройства (Vendor ID и Device ID) остается неизменным на протяжении всего срока службы карты.

Как проверить карту на майнинг без запуска майнера?

Запустите игру или тяжелый рендеринг и следите за температурой и потреблением. Майнинговые карты часто имеют измененные вентиляторы (тихий ход на высоких оборотах) и могут перегреваться в играх из-за пересохшей термопасты. Также можно посмотреть историю работы через сторонний софт для мониторинга.

Что делать, если хешрейт резко упал?

Проверьте температуру памяти. Если она выше 100°C, это может быть признаком деградации термопрокладок. Также проверьте, не включена ли функция DLSS или FSR, которые могут влиять на восприятие производительности, хотя напрямую на хешрейт майнинга не влияют.